Как отобразить японские шрифты в PDF с помощью Jasper Reports (без встраивания шрифтов)? - PullRequest
4 голосов
/ 18 июля 2010

Я создаю отчет с японскими символами, и символы отображаются в iReport правильно, но при использовании экспортера PDF японские символы невидимы.

Я просто хочу использовать шрифт MS Mincho в отчете PDF илистандартный японский шрифт PDF, но не знаю, как настроить.Я знаю, что есть аналогичный вопрос о переполнении стека, но ответы на этот вопрос неубедительны и не работают.

Я использую iText 3.7.3 и Jasper Reports 3.7.3 с iText 2.1.7 в качестве PDFэкспорт библиотеки.В более ранних версиях Jasper для экспорта японских шрифтов использовался iTextAsian.jar, но это уже не так.Кто-нибудь знает, как заставить японские PDF-файлы работать с новой версией?

Спасибо,

1 Ответ

0 голосов
/ 09 февраля 2016

Если вы хотите использовать встроенный шрифт программы чтения PDF, убедитесь, что в элементе отчета указаны правильные PDF Font name и PDF Encoding (см. Ответ Японские шрифты не видны в PDF-файле экспорта в iReports )

В этом случае шрифт MS Mincho используется только для расчета фактической высоты / веса при отображении отчета.

Вы можете скопировать iTextAsian.jar из более старой версии, не забудьте добавить его в classpath.

...